This is a list of the National Register of Historic Places listings in Collier County, Florida .
This is intended to be a complete list of the properties and districts on the
National Register of Historic Places in
Collier County ,
Florida ,
United States . The locations of National Register properties and districts for which the latitude and longitude coordinates are included below, may be seen in a map.
[1]
There are 19 properties and districts listed on the National Register in the county.
